CONNECT STORZ DIN ALU 251
CONNECT STORZ DIN ALU 251 is a Storz system adapter with female thread, manufactured from aluminium with NBR seal. The Storz coupling's core idea is that two halves are clamped together via a quarter turn of a lever (the lock is fast and tool-free) - a construction originally developed for fire brigade hoses and later spread to industrial installations where fast coupling and uncoupling are critical. The adapter variant has internal G-thread (BSPP / British Standard Pipe Parallel) allowing mounting on standard pipe system stutsen. Working pressure 16 bar. Offered in 16 variants with different lug distances (31, 52, 66, 81, 89, 115 mm matching Storz standard sizes D, B, C) and different inch threads from 3/4 to 4 inches. Frequently asked questions
What is a Storz coupling?
The Storz coupling is a historically important coupling system developed in Germany (originally by Carl August Guido Storz in 1882) for fire brigade hoses. The construction has two identical halves with metallic lugs that interlock with each other via a quarter turn. This provides a sealed connection + lock in a single manual action - fast, tool-free and extremely reliable. Today Storz is used broadly in industrial applications where fast coupling/uncoupling is critical: fire brigade fighting, industrial water transport, temporary pipe connections in construction sites.
What do D / B / C / 115 mm mean?
D, B, C are the Storz standard's category designations for different sizes. D is the smallest (31 mm lug distance), used typically for 3/4-1 inch pipe connection. B is mid-size (52-66 mm). C is larger (66-89 mm). 115 mm is the largest for 4 inch pipe connection. producentens adapter catalogue covers all 4 main categories in 16 specific variant combinations.
